org.mozilla.javascript.Kit.class Maven / Gradle / Ivy
The newest version!
???? 1 ?
?
+ ? ? ? ? ?
? ?
+ ? ? ? ? ?
+ ?
. ? . ? ?
? ? ?
? [
? ? ? ? ? ? ?
?
? ? ?
? ?
? ?
?
?
?
?
? ? ? ?
$ ? ? ?
? ? ?
. ? ? W
+ ? ?
ComplexKey InnerClasses Throwable_initCause Ljava/lang/reflect/Method; ()V Code LineNumberTable LocalVariableTable this Lorg/mozilla/javascript/Kit; classOrNull %(Ljava/lang/String;)Ljava/lang/Class; ex "Ljava/lang/ClassNotFoundException; Ljava/lang/SecurityException; Ljava/lang/LinkageError; e $Ljava/lang/IllegalArgumentException; className Ljava/lang/String; Signature ((Ljava/lang/String;)Ljava/lang/Class<*>; <(Ljava/lang/ClassLoader;Ljava/lang/String;)Ljava/lang/Class; loader Ljava/lang/ClassLoader; ?(Ljava/lang/ClassLoader;Ljava/lang/String;)Ljava/lang/Class<*>; newInstanceOrNull %(Ljava/lang/Class;)Ljava/lang/Object; x "Ljava/lang/InstantiationException; "Ljava/lang/IllegalAccessException; cl Ljava/lang/Class; LocalVariableTypeTable Ljava/lang/Class<*>; ((Ljava/lang/Class<*>;)Ljava/lang/Object; testIfCanLoadRhinoClasses (Ljava/lang/ClassLoader;)Z testClass initCause O(Ljava/lang/RuntimeException;Ljava/lang/Throwable;)Ljava/lang/RuntimeException; Ljava/lang/Exception; args [Ljava/lang/Object; Ljava/lang/RuntimeException; cause Ljava/lang/Throwable; xDigitToInt (II)I c I accumulator addListener 8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; array L tmp bag Ljava/lang/Object; listener removeListener i getListener '(Ljava/lang/Object;I)Ljava/lang/Object; index initHash G(Ljava/util/Map;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; current h Ljava/util/Map; key initialValue 5Ljava/util/Map; m(Ljava/util/Map;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; makeHashKeyFromPair key1 key2
readReader $(Ljava/io/Reader;)Ljava/lang/String; [C n r Ljava/io/Reader; buffer cursor
Exceptions ?
readStream (Ljava/io/InputStream;I)[B [B is Ljava/io/InputStream; initialBufferCapacity codeBug ()Ljava/lang/RuntimeException; ? ThrowableClass signature [Ljava/lang/Class; [Ljava/lang/Class<*>;
SourceFile Kit.java 3 4 ? ; java/lang/ClassNotFoundException java/lang/SecurityException java/lang/LinkageError "java/lang/IllegalArgumentException ? ? ; ? ? java/lang/InstantiationException java/lang/IllegalAccessException ? ? P ? ? : F 1 2 java/lang/Object ? ? ? java/lang/Exception ? ? ? ? ? ? ? e %org/mozilla/javascript/Kit$ComplexKey 3 ? ? ? ? java/lang/String 3 ? java/lang/StringBuilder Bad initialBufferCapacity: ? ? ? ? ? ? 3 ? ? ? ? java/lang/IllegalStateException FAILED ASSERTION ? ? ? ? java.lang.Throwable : ; java/lang/Class ? ? org/mozilla/javascript/Kit java/io/IOException java/lang/RuntimeException forName java/lang/ClassLoader loadClass newInstance ()Ljava/lang/Object; $org/mozilla/javascript/ScriptRuntime ContextFactoryClass getName ()Ljava/lang/String; java/lang/reflect/Method invoke 9(Ljava/lang/Object;[Ljava/lang/Object;)Ljava/lang/Object; java/lang/System arraycopy *(Ljava/lang/Object;ILjava/lang/Object;II)V
java/util/Map get &(Ljava/lang/Object;)Ljava/lang/Object; put '(Ljava/lang/Object;Ljava/lang/Object;)V java/io/Reader read ([CII)I ([CII)V append -(Ljava/lang/String;)Ljava/lang/StringBuilder; (I)Ljava/lang/StringBuilder; toString (Ljava/lang/String;)V java/io/InputStream ([BII)I err Ljava/io/PrintStream; printStackTrace (Ljava/io/PrintStream;)V getMethod @(Ljava/lang/String;[Ljava/lang/Class;)Ljava/lang/reflect/Method; ! .
1 2 3 4 5 3 *? ? 6
3 e 7 8 9 : ; 5 ? *? ?L? L? L? L?
6 &